"2024 Sun-Dried Shou Mei & Chen Pi — Fuding Guanyang · Waffle Cake"

This is the first product in our range that blends two ingredients, and it's a pairing with a long history in Chinese tea culture: white tea and dried tangerine peel, known as Chen Pi (陈皮).

The tea is a 2024 spring Shou Mei from Guanyang Town in Fuding, made from Fuding Dahao cultivar and withered outdoors under direct sun. The Chen Pi is also from 2024, dried and cut into fine strips before being blended with the tea leaf. Both are from the same year — this is a young tea, not an aged one, and it's worth being upfront about that: the character here comes from the process and the pairing, not from years of storage.

Sun-dried Shou Mei already leans toward the fuller, sweeter end of the white tea spectrum. The sun exposure during withering drives a deeper initial oxidation, producing a thick, dark liquor and a warmth that shade-withered teas of the same grade don't quite match. Chen Pi adds another layer on top of that: a dry, citrusy brightness that cuts through the sweetness, a mild bitterness that gives the cup some structure, and a distinctive aroma that lingers after the sip. The two complement each other more than they compete — the tea provides body and sweetness, the peel provides lift and complexity.

The shape is worth a mention. Each 30g piece is pressed into a waffle form — scored into six equal sections, each around 5g. You break off one section by hand for a gongfu session, half a section for a mug or thermos. No tools, no guesswork, no loose tea going everywhere.

At a Glance

Tea type Shou Mei (寿眉) + Chen Pi blend, compressed
Harvest Spring 2024
Origin Guanyang Town, Fuding, Fujian
Cultivar Fuding Dahao
Process Sun-dried withering
Net weight ~30g per cake (±3–5g)
Sections 6 break-apart pieces, ~5g each
Liquor Deep amber
Flavor Sweet and full-bodied, with citrus lift from Chen Pi
Certification China national standard (GB) / food safety

Brewing

Gongfu (recommended): Break off one section (~5g) by hand and place in a gaiwan or small teapot. Water at 95–100 °C. First steep 20–30 seconds, extend by 10–15 seconds each round. Expect 7–9 rounds. The Chen Pi aroma tends to be most prominent in the first few steeps, then settles into the background as the tea flavor comes forward.

Grandpa / long steep: Half a section in a mug or thermos, 95–100 °C water. Drink as it steeps and refill when the cup is about a third full. The blend holds up well to long contact with water — neither the tea nor the peel turns sharp or bitter.

Western / pot: One section per 300–400ml, 95–100 °C, 3–4 minutes. The citrus note from the Chen Pi comes through clearly in a longer steep, making this a particularly good option for this style.
